'Relentless Forward Progress' Award - Amazon Global Accessibility Awareness Month
Amazon
Brendan Gramer, Sr. UX Designer, received the Relentless Forward Progress award for his advocacy work. Brendan Gramer, Sr. UX Designer, received the Relentless Forward Progress award for his advocacy work. Since 2015, Brendan has relentlessly pushed for captioning across the variety of video platforms used by employees at Amazons. He partnered with the Accommodations team to bring CART to All Hands meetings and successfully influenced the Broadcast team to fast track captioning. When captioning launched on Broadcast, Brendan led a campaign to get Amazonians to add captions to videos through email campaigns and phone tool icon incentives. He designed the ASL and braille logos, launched an ASL coffee hour, and spearheaded Amazon’s support for Deaf Thrive Day in Seattle. He was a founding member of the AmazonPWD Affinity Group in 2015, and he currently serves as the President of the Board. Brendan’s advocacy has an immeasurable impact for Amazonians everywhere.
